New investment

BÁBOLNA BIO has been producing high standard active ingredients to be used in its own developed formulations in the multi-purpose Fine Chemicals Plant established 10 years ago. These intricate organic compounds can be prepared in more synthesis steps, often by applying special synthesis methods. The products must meet the requirements of high chemical purity that can be assured only by state-of-the-art and suitable analytical background.

 

The increase of international demands, in addition to the success of several of our own formulations on the market has required the modernisation of the plant and the significant enlargement of the active ingredient production capacity. The management of the company decided to invest about HUF 100 Million in 2000/2001 for the development of the technical level of plant taking into account the following aspects:

  • the reconstructed plant is suitable for total synthesis of up-to-date pesticides and pheromones to be produced in ton/year quantities,

  • the practice acquired in the application of synthesis methods allows the production of many special key intermediates used in other fields (for example fine chemicals, pharmaceutical industry, plant protection, fragrance/aroma industry etc.),

  • in the glass and glass-lined equipment of the plant chemical operations with extreme corrosion can be realised without the risk of contamination of the product. Thus can be assured the production meeting high quality requirements.

  • the surplus capacity of equipment can be utilised for technological development on contractual basis and for toll manufacturing.

Short technical description of the Fine Chemicals Plant

The process hall of Fine Chemicals Plant is of 18m x 6.5m, one air-space, internal height of 5.5m and has a steel operational framework. Due to the general planning, the ventilation and the electric assembling the process hall is categorised into the “A” fire hazard zone. There are analytical and preparative laboratories, two storing rooms, a large warehouse, three machinery rooms and social rooms belonging to the plant. The plant has its own steam-generator and cooling tower system.

There are three independent vacuum networks to meet the technological needs. The rough basic vacuum is provided by water-ring vacuum pumps, while the fine technological vacuum is provided by the piston vacuum pump with Root compressor at a level of down to 1 mbar.

The cooling of condensers of expensive glass-wares is provided by two indirect cooling systems at different temperature levels.

A high-performance glass washing tower filled with special glass-packing serves for scrubbing the acidic steam/gas side products. The reactor and evaporator units have effective after-condensers. These equipment assure the low emission of harmful materials.

Main technological equipment

Reactor modules

 

Büchi CR100

The body of reactor consists of two parts: a lower glass-lined duplicator and an upper glass cylinder. The agitator with variable r.p.m., the condensers and the glass-ware of the system through appropriate nozzles are connected to the glass-lined cover.

The system is especially suitable for carrying out Grignard reactions and all kind of halogenations with the exception of fluorination.

 

 

QVF 250


The glass-lined duplicator body of 250 dm3 is covered by a large, borosilicate dome giving excellent observation. The mixing is provided by eccentric propeller with speed controller. Under the ascending condenser there is a column segment with packing  giving good separation in case of batch distillation. Two distillate receivers of
100 dm3 are connected to the descending main condenser.

This reactor module is excellent for heterogeneous reactions, extractions and execution of batch distillations both in atmospheric pressure and in vacuum.

Lampart / SIMAX 250

The system consisting of borosilicate glass elements is connected to the glass-lined basic reactor with nominal working volume of 250 dm3. The glass system contains ascending and descending condensers, after-condensers for distillate, Marcusson-vessel and distillate receivers of 100 dm3. The r.p.m. of the high-performance impeller mixer can be continuously regulated, thus it always can be adjusted to the process requirements.

This unit can be applied to different reactions, in addition extraction, distillation and crystallisation operations.

Lampart 1250

The glass-lined duplicator of 1250 dm3 is assembled with glass-lined descending condenser and SIMAX Marcusson vessel.

This group of equipment serves for less sensitive, large volume reactions, processing reaction mixtures, treatment of side products and wastes.

Rotation wiped film evaporators

Glass-lined/glass QVF film-evaporator of 0.2 m2

The system is excellent for the purification of heat-sensitive, low volatile materials. The glass-lined body can be heated with steam of 6 bar pressure, therefore a wall temperature of even 150 oC can be assured.

The application as film-reactor is also very promising because of high heat-transfer and low hold-up in the reactive zone. These benefits make the system suitable for realising especially dangerous, continuous technologies including highly exotherm reactions (such as nitration).

Glass QVF short-path evaporator of 0.1 m2

This molecular distillation module first of all serves for refining and purification of high value, low volatile, heat-sensitive compounds but of course it is suitable for solution of simpler vacuum distillation tasks. The system has its own fine vacuum and heating supply units.

Applied synthesis methods

Synthesis processes applied routinely

Esterification
N- and O-acylation
Hydrolysis
Halogenation with elements (Cl2, Br2, I2)
Halogenation with inorganic halogenids (SOCl2, PCl3, POCl3, PCl5)
Grignard-syntheses
Wittig-syntheses

Beyond the above the sophisticated equipment is especially appropriate for the syntheses in wide range as follows:

Diazotation – Sandmayer reactions

Mannich condensation

Friedel-Crafts syntheses

Strecker-syntheses

Azidation

Reduction with sodium-borohydride and other complex hydrides

Mitsunobu-reactions


Quality assurance

According to ISO 9001 the technological processes are regulated by written operational instructions. One of the most important element of quality assurance is the quality control based on state-of-the-art analytical instrumentation. In case of continuous plant-running it can be available in three shifts.

The main analytical instruments:

  • HP6890 gas chromatograph + HP3398 Chemstation Software

  • HP1050 high performance liquid chromatograph + Labchrom Software

  • Metrohm 701Karl Fischer titrator

  • WTW pH meter (pH 340-A/SET-1)
